WorldSwing Week 17
First Weekly Venue
Gulfstream

Where are we?
Veracruz, Mexico
Image

I'm not sure that our designer of Gulfstream, Scott Clark, ever really named where this course is, but I saw a reference to Mexico in a course database, and I'm feeling that Veracruz would be just as good a location as any other, which is conveniently a little southwest of our trip to the Yucatan peninsula for Cenotes de los Mayas last week. This course is 7208 yards, par 72, created in Sept 2001.

You will meet a challenge, requiring shot shaping and a little distance to tackle this difficult course. In my first round, I certainly scraped branches more often than I have in quite a while. Also, beware of some real risk rewards where water is involved. Many times you will have really long carries to contemplate after your tee shot, if you want to hit the green. On the par 5's of this type, you will need an accurate power swing.

I laugh, because when I first played this course a couple of decades ago, the heckler out there on the course insulted me. In fact, I think its inclusion led me not to play it again for years and years because I didn't understand the context, and I though Scott was just being mean...especially after years ago, off the tee, I heard it, and dropped a tee shot in water in response. Vivid memory of this.

Well, all these years later, I actually watched Happy Gilmore for the first time in my life (maybe 7 years ago), during my break from JN6, and I immediately realized where that heckling son of a gun came from...which changed my whole opinion and gave me a good laugh :)

I've been looking forward to playing this course again, simply to experience it in a different way. And I'll tell you, he did NOT rattle me this time, and in fact I think I birdied for score and with my middle finger :)

WorldSwing Week 17
Second Weekly Venue
Belize Audobon Trail

Where are we?
Belize
Image

We'll catch a long bus ride to our next destination further south in Belize. John Carlton created a masterwork with this August 2000 release of Belize Audobon Trail. Its par 71 and short by recent standards at 6984 yards. John's other courses are also well worth playing and these include Nanih Waiya, Shrine of the Mountain Goddess, Worthington Chapel Grounds and a couple of other courses in combination with Jim Deadman. WorldSwing Week 18
Special Event: Happy New Year!
Northern Lights Golf Club

Happy 2024!

You enjoyed manmade fireworks last night, and now we head very far north into the heart of Alaska to see a natural wonder of lights, with the Aurora Borealis here at Tony Alleman's Northern Lights Golf Club. Very interesting brush strokes here to create a different background than other courses and this par 72, 6970 yard journey is not easy. First few holes will lead you to suspect otherwise, but its not going to be a cakewalk.

You will see some wildlife if you are mindful of your surroundings. I saw a moose or two, and had an encounter with a bear as well!

Have a good time on this likely underrated course. Tony also gave us Fubar and Three Ridges. A very abbreviated career of course creation sadly.

WorldSwing Week 18
First Weekly Venue
Patagonia Plains

Where are we?
Patagonia, Chile, very far south
Image

Resuming the tour, its a very long way from the northern reaches of Alaska all the way down to the southern reaches of Chile, I'll give you that! And we did this in less than a day...

Patagonia Plains (March 2002) is another wonderful course by Manuel Kellner in his particular style of challenging and exotic locations. We already visited one of his courses this season and last year's tour traveled to Easter Island to golf around the statues at Rapa-Nui and we also were challenged at Meteora Monastery in Greece (with the “For Your Eyes Only” mountain fortress in the background) ...both very challenging courses. This course by comparison is a bit more tame, yet still not easy, but adding the Strong winds for at least the first round, yikes!

For some other of his works check out the two above and also Small Gaulic Village, Tanami Desert, Dingle Bay, Baskerville...just to name a few.

If not for Mr. Kellner, we would be missing out on some areas of the world for a worldwide golf tour. I wish he had done a couple more in central asia, an area sorely lacking for us in JN6 (like near Moscow, or further east.).

We will visit four more of his courses later on this tour, in Africa and Europe.

WorldSwing Week 18
Second Weekly Venue
St Valeries Country Club

Where are we?
Buenos Aires, Argentina
Image

Nobody is gonna cry for you in Argentina at St. Valeries Country Club because compared to recent adventures, this golf course is gentle. Even in medium winds, I think you should score very low. Alejandro Suarez gave us this golf course in July 2004 and it really looks nice and natural. For my first round, I found very flat greens, so if you get within a few club lengths of the pin, you should be able to drop the ball in the hole. The length of this course is 5998 yards, and par 72, and from the short length, you can see why scores should go low! To the best of my knowledge, this is the only course Mr. Suarez gave us for the JN series.

This would be a very interesting course with the tees moved back and "Tiger-proofed" a bit.

WorldSwing Week 18
PGA Signature Event
The Sentry: Kapalua Plantation Course

Where are we?
We are currently in Maui!
Image

"PGA Tour play begins with The Sentry. Initially, only golfers who had won a tour event the year before could compete; however, this year, invitations were extended to players who had qualified for the Tour Championship. The tournament was founded in 1953. It was the first tour event each year, from 1986 to 2013. The PGA Tour switched to a wrap-around schedule in the fall of 2013, starting in September and ending in August."
-https://www.sportskeeda.com/golf/the-se ... tart-times

Chris Kirk won this event yesterday with a -29 score over four days to beat the next player by 1 stroke.

This is the first of the PGA Signature events for 2024 WorldSwing tour. These are courses we are going to revisit that are featured for the PGA tour, which I played in full last year but due to their special nature, really felt like I wanted to see them again. These will be one round events.

Kapalua Plantation Course is a fantastic design from Terry Armstrong and released April 2003 and is a wonderful real world rendition. I really like the long drives you will get with some of the big downhills off the tee often. Many holes will find you on a downslope hitting into the greens, which offers a special challenge. Greens are not flat, so getting close is very important. Big hitters will have their chances!

This is probably one of my most played courses, judging by the number of posted scores since 2004. I still love it.

WorldSwing Week 19
First Weekly Venue
Designer Break: Scott Antes
Heritage Lakes CC

We take a break from our usual programming to enjoy a series of courses by another celebrated designer of JN golf. This time, Scott Antes. His designs are always visually very clean and always with surprising challenges on holes that at first glance don't look too tough. This one is a parkland style course called Heritage Lakes Country Club which he says is characterized by mounds near the greens and plenty of water challenges. His advice is to be precise with landing areas, and its good advice, as my time in the long grass in round one will attest to. The course was released in October 2000 and is par 72, 7237 yards.

Scott gave us a huge number of high quality designs but make sure to play the Carmel Point courses for a special treat (we will play the West a few months from now). Also, look at his Copper Point, Colonial CC, Desert Pines, Riviera, Sahalee, and Stormy Ridge. This list ignores many other very fine courses.

WorldSwing Week 19
Second Weekly Venue
Designer Break: Scott Antes
Seaside Plateau

Go back to January 1998 and the release of an early Antes design, Seaside Plateau. This is a fun little course and as will continue to be his trademark, it has a realistic look to it with a nice variety of holes to challenge. This one is claimed to be fictional and along the North Oregon coastline. It measures 7188 yards for our round, with par 71. Take notice of the variety of animal sounds, including wolves, birds and dogs. I like the use of the fog horn later, to go along with the nice use of a lighthouse.

WorldSwing Week 20
First Weekly Venue
Designer Break: Scott Antes
Brookshire Club

Our third treat from Mr. Antes is the Brookshire Club which he indicates in his description to be a compiling of some of his better holes which were otherwise unused on other courses. He positions the course in the Carolinas (my home!) and it offers 3 par 5's and 5 par 3's. I consider this a difficult challenge, particularly on the greens, and in fact on approach trying to come in close. Release was March 2003, and it looks fantastic. At 7057 yards and par 70, you will have to work. For a moment, you can imagine you are playing at Quail Hollow, Charlotte.

WorldSwing Week 20
Second Weekly Venue
Designer Break: Scott Antes
Ghost Ridge Players Club

The last stop celebrating Scott Antes is Ghost Ridge Players Club, which is a par 71 course in the woods with nearby mountains. Release was September 2000, but this version is an update of a JN5 course of the same name released two years earlier. We'll start off in the mild winds, making this course very friendly to accurate hitters. Sand traps and water are always welcoming to the stray hitter, so be careful in your setup!

Overall, I've really enjoyed this trip through a few of Scott's courses and find them all very solid, challenging, and pleasing to the eye.

The last time I played this course was May, 2005, and I played three rounds. My first round score fell right in the middle of my scores back then.
